ISO 8130:2019

ISO 8130:2019 Coating powders – Part 13: Particle size analysis by laser diffraction

Description

This document specifies a method for the determination of the equivalent-sphere particle size distribution of coating powders by laser diffraction, for particles of the size range from 1 µm to 300 µm.

NOTE There is a possibility that particle sizes >300 µm need the use of a different optical model.

This document is specific for the measurement of coating powders and also draws attention to ISO 13320, which provides guidance on instrument qualification and particle size distribution.

Laser diffraction is not suitable for determining oversize material, which can be verified by sieve analysis as described in ISO 8130‚Äë1 or by dynamic image analysis as described in ISO 13322‚Äë2.
